Review: RoyalQFinance.com – FRAUD ALERT: Changing Terms & Fabricated History
Verdict: Structured Investment Scam (Updated March 2026)
The "Rule Swap" Trap: This entity has recently altered its fine print. They now claim to be a "software provider" only. By stating in the small print that they only deliver a "digital report" or "bot access," they attempt to legally bypass your right to a refund when the "trading profits" turn out to be fake.
Fabricated Longevity: Their marketing now claims 13 years of experience (since 2013). This is a provable lie. Public records (WHOIS) confirm the domain royalqfinance.com was first registered on September 25, 2021. They are inflating their age by nearly 9 years to trick new investors.
Withdrawal Barriers: They use "technical errors" and "AML-fees" to block withdrawals. These are not real banking rules but manual hurdles programmed to extract more money (the "Recovery" phase of the scam).
Zero Accountability: No SEC, FCA, or AFM registration. They hide behind Cloudflare and anonymous registration to avoid legal action.
